Opulence, Elegance, Beauty, Grace, and Fashion are just a
few of the words that come to mind when one thinks of the
French dolls manufactured in the Golden Era of doll-making.
From the mid-1800's to the first quarter of the 1900's, France
was well established as the leader of doll production and set
the bar for which all other dolls then and thereafter have been
compared. The artistry of the painting, the fine materials from
which the dolls were made, their clothing, and presentation
have long been considered superior to all others. Plan now to
attend this spectacular display of 'the most beautiful dolls in
the world' and let us share this very special and beautiful
connection - The French Connection!
